My Father

There is an old man
Who i hold dear to me
He grew me up right 
And tried to make my life easy
He gave me everything he could
And the calluses on his hands
Show the proof
Hes gone most of the day
And he works his fingers to the bone
To provide food and make this house a home
This man is not only my father
But he is my best friend
When I have troubles in my life 
I run to him
He is always there for me
Even when we dont agree
He is a very important part
In our family 
He is the rock
That our home is founded on
I hate to think that
One day he could be gone
But he buried his love
Deep into our hearts
And forever he will live on
By Joshua Lloyd
